[Asia Economy Honam Reporting Headquarters, Reporter Heo Seon-sik] Baegunsan Mountain (1,222m) in Gwangyang, Jeonnam, which majestically rises by branching off from Baekdudaegan and completing the Honam Jeongmaek, boasts four major valleys with clear water and beautiful scenery.


The four major valleys of Baegunsan?Seongbul, Donggok, Eochi, and Geumcheon?stretch out like four fingers and are the best wellness resorts in Korea, perfect for cooling off and healing the body and mind tired from daily life.


Seongbul Valley, originating between Dosolbong and Hyeongjebong of Baegunsan, presents a spectacular view with its deep and clear water, beautiful forests, and bizarre rock formations that evoke awe from viewers.

Eochi Valley in Jinsang-myeon is famous for Orodae, which is so cool that dew forms even in the midday summer, and Gusi Waterfall, which is said never to dry up even during severe droughts.


The Eochi Ecological Trail, connected along the waterside from Naehoe Bridge to Gusi Waterfall, is a healing road where you can enjoy outstanding natural scenery up close.


Immersed in contemplation while enjoying the natural ecology of the trail equipped with 108 steps, a wooden bridge, and resting spots, travelers are greeted by the majestic water flow of Gusi Waterfall.


Going a little further up the forest road from there, a wide rock engraved with the words "Orodae (午露臺)" unfolds, named for its coolness that causes dew to form even in the midday summer.


"Eochi" is a Sino-Korean transcription of Neurinjae or Nejae, meaning a gently winding mountain pass that wraps around the mountainside, and the impressive view of Okbulbong reflected in Suwo Dam surrounding the valley is also striking.


Around Eochi Valley, there are many notable spots worth visiting together, such as Neuraengi-gol Natural Recreation Forest, Gwangyang Christian 100th Anniversary Memorial Hall, and Ungdong Church.


Among the four major valleys, Okryong Donggok Valley, which originates between Baegunsan’s summit and Daribong and flows through Hanjae to Dongcheon and then into Gwangyang Bay, is the longest and holds scenic spots at every section, including Haksadae, Yongso, Seonyudae, and Byeongam Waterfall.


Geumcheon Valley in Daap-myeon, originating from Oknyubong where a fairy is said to have descended and woven cloth, preserves pristine nature and harmonizes with the Seomjin River that has traveled 550 ri, offering the aesthetics of slowness to busy modern people.
